2.2. Choose ONE of these topics and analyze its role within the play:












- THE FANCY DRESS PARTY: Are the costumes the characters wear in the party relevant? What do they represent? Relate the knightly armour to chivalric love.
Clothing is one of the most explicit symbol of the film, which represents each character.
In the movie capulets always wear black or dark clothing that represents evil, cruelty and causing all the problems in Verona.
But the Montague wear colorful clothes, manners and religious crosses.
At the Capulet party,
Romeo is dressed as a knight who represents honesty, purity, courage, romance, a hero.
Juliet is dressed as angel represents purity, beauty, innocence, dependency ...
The chivalrous love treats itself about the gentleman that it he possesses a platonic love to which it he wants to conquer and to court of all the possible ways to be able to conquer his heart.This type of love was proper of the time of Shakespers because of it, one sees reflected in his work of Romeo and Juliet.
